The PIN was an electronic personal identification number that served as a
student's or parent's
identifier to allow access to personal information in various U.S. Department of Education systems and acted as a digital signature
on some online forms.
Your objective should be written entirely in the third person, without «I» or any other personal
identifiers Here are two examples: «Seeking to bring history in community organization to tenure - track position at university with a diverse
student population; focus
on social justice,» and «Seeking to bring 15 years in financial counseling to a major banking company; focus
on conflict resolution and customer retention.»
